Aug 1, 2023 · There are two string operators. The first is the concatenation operator ('.'), which returns the concatenation of its right and left arguments. The second is the concatenating assignment operator (' .= '), which appends the argument on the right side to the argument on the left side. Please read Assignment Operators for more information. The NOT or complement operator ( ~ ) and negative binary numbers can be confusing. ~2 = -3 because you use the formula ~x = -x - 1 The bitwise complement of a decimal number is the negation of the number minus 1. Aug 1, 2023 · PHP supports C-style pre- and post-increment and decrement operators. Note: The increment/decrement operators only affect numbers and strings. Arrays, objects, booleans and resources are not affected. Decrementing null values has no effect too, but incrementing them results in 1. Increment/decrement Operators.
